Analysis of technical-economic parameters of the tractor kits in transport
Krátký, Martin ; Slimařík, Dušan (referee) ; Bauer, František (advisor)
This thesis deals with the use of the tractor in agricultural transport. The first part describes the current status in construction of tractor engines, transmissions and chassis that are used in tractors suitable for transport. The theoretical section includes an overview of the legislative requirements that must be followed for the tractor kits in transport on the road. The main objective of this thesis was to evaluate a measuring of fuel consumption and efficiency of the tractor JCB Fastrac 185-65 with two flatbed trailers. For this purpose was created the methodics off terrain measurement, which were carried out for different operation modes of the engine. The results were tabular and graphical processing including determining the accuracy of the method by calculating the relative error of measurement. For comparison a theoretical calculation of the consumed fuel was made. The aim of the measurements was to demonstrate fuel-saving during operation engine in the economic field and get an overview about fuel consumption and efficiency kits.

Effect of engine load on the output parameters of the tractor kits
Paulmichl, Roman ; Svída, David (referee) ; Bauer, František (advisor)
The thesis deals with the current situation in the construction of tractors, particularly engines and accessories. The work includes a methodology for measuring tractor rigs in traffic as well as methodology for plough/plow kits measuring. The measured values were tabulated, graphically presented and analysed. The thesis provides an overview of the issue of the combustion engine load placed on the engine by working conditions in transport, during primary soil tillage with different modes of operation of the tractor set. The thesis aim is to find out the practical effect of the engine load on the monitored parameters and to indicate possibilities for achieving higher efficiency in tractor units with minimum fuel performance

Influence of three-point hitch parameters on traction properties of tractors
Voburka, Tomáš ; Škopán, Miroslav (referee) ; Bauer, František (advisor)
The diploma thesis is focused on the development of a mathematical model of the tractor-tool set in the MSC Adams program enabling analysis of the influence of the position of the upper linkage of the three-point hitch on the load of the driving wheels during the system operation. The measured force effects are analysed with focus on the adhesion load of the drive wheels and the traction properties of the tractor. Based on the calculations made, it determines the optimal setting of the upper link of the hitch for the connected tool.

Analysis of energy and performance parameters of tractor sets for tillage
Masnica, Daniel ; Porteš, Petr (referee) ; Bauer, František (advisor)
This diploma thesis analyzes the influences of individual components and settings on the performance and energy parameters of tractor sets. The theoretical part of the thesis focuses on tractor construction and describes some electronic systems used in modern tractors. It also describes the methodology of field measurements, measuring techniques, and machinery used for the measurements. The practical part of the thesis deals with field measurements of a tractor set with a combined cultivator, a plow, and traction tests of the tractor. From the measured data, various performance and energy parameters are calculated. The results are analyzed, and a discussion is provided.

Analysis of Zetor tractor output parameters with different gearbox design
Orság, Josef ; Škopán, Miroslav (referee) ; Bauer, František (advisor)
This thesis deals with energetical and efficiency comparison of two tractor transmission types, used by the Zetor company. The description of transmission construction types of various tractor producers is given, with focus on Zetor tractors transmission construction. The laboratory methodology and operating tractor and tractor sets measurement is described. The individual results are introduced in tables and graphs and subsequently evaluated.
